The "Triple-Layer" Editing Protocol
To use AI effectively, you must understand that not all editing is the same. High-output authors in 2026 use a "Triple-Layer" protocol to ensure their work is polished but maintains its human soul.
Layer 1: Structural and Developmental Editing
This is about the "Big Picture." Does the story make sense? Is the business argument logical?
- Tools: ProWritingAid (Narrative Report), Claude (Substantive Editing prompts).
- Goal: Identifying high-level fixes before you spend time on the commas.
Layer 2: Copy Editing and Fluency
This is about "The Flow." Are the sentences too long? Is the tone consistent?
- Tools: Grammarly Next-Gen, Hemingway AI.
- Goal: Ensuring the reader never gets "stuck" on a clunky sentence.
Layer 3: Technical Proofreading
This is the final "Vibe-Check." Spelling, punctuation, and formatting.
- Tools: QuillBot, LanguageTool.
- Goal: Eliminating the "Amateur Signals" that make readers lose trust.
Top AI Editing and Proofreading Tools: The 2025 Power List
1. Grammarly Next-Gen: The Universal Writing Assistant
Grammarly has evolved from a browser extension into a Context-Aware Co-Pilot.
- High-Leverage Feature: "Ideate and Rewrite." Instead of just fixing a comma, Grammarly analyzes your entire document's goals and suggests rewrites that align with your desired "Emotional Impact."
- Why it matters: It integrates into every tool—from Outlook to Slack to your CMS—ensuring your brand voice remains consistent everywhere.
2. ProWritingAid AI 2.0: The Author’s Secret Weapon
For those writing long-form manuscripts or deep-dive reports, ProWritingAid is the gold standard.
- High-Leverage Feature: "Real-Time Pacing Reports." It uses AI to visualize your story's intensity. If you have 30 pages of "Slow Dialogue," the AI will flag it as a "Drop-Off Risk" for readers.
- Why it matters: It bridges the gap between a "Spelling Checker" and a "Creative Mentor."
3. Hemingway Editor 3.0: The Conciseness Engine
Named after the master of brevity, this tool is designed to make your writing "Punchy."
- High-Leverage Feature: "The Multi-Layer Simplifier." It identifies passive voice and "Purple Prose" (overly flowery language) and provides one-click AI rewrites that maintain the meaning but double the clarity.
- Why it matters: In the digital era, clarity is the only way to hold onto an audience's attention.
4. LanguageTool Premium: The Multilingual Master
If you are publishing for a global audience, LanguageTool is indispensable.
- High-Leverage Feature: "Dialect Detection." It can distinguish between US, UK, Canadian, and Australian English, ensuring your metadata and tone are localized for the specific market you are targeting.
- Why it matters: It prevents the "Cultural Friction" that occurs when a global audience sees region-incorrect phrasing.
5. Custom GPTs (The "Writer's Shadow")
The most advanced authors are now building their own "Style-Specific" AI agents.
- How it works: You "feed" an AI agent (like those in the Publixion engine) your past 50 successful blog posts. The AI analyzes your specific "Voice Fingerprint"—your favorite metaphors, your rhythmic patterns, and your unique vocabulary.
- The Result: You have an editor that doesn't just fix grammar; it fixes the prose to sound more like you.

Potential Pitfalls: Avoiding the "AI Slop"
To maintain your authority, you must avoid the "Unedited AI" look:
- Over-Smoothing: AI tends to remove "friction." If your writing becomes too smooth, it becomes boring. Always keep a few of your "Jagged Edges"—the weird metaphors and strong opinions that make you you.
- The Hallucination Guardrail: AI can "confidently" suggest a change that is factually wrong. Always be the final authority on the "Truth Layer" of your content.
- The Emotional Vibe-Check: AI can't feel. Before you hit publish, read your work aloud. If it doesn't move you, it won't move your audience.
